抄録
Working in the maritime industry today as a seafarer is not only achieved by passing scores of examinations for the certificate of competency. In addition to this qualification, seafarers must possess broad knowledge and practical abilities to win the competition in today's world seafarers' market. Currently, there appears to be a shortage of seafarers, especially officers and engineers. A fundamental issue in this regard is what makes a "competent" seafarer? In the world shipping industry the actual level of "competence" is not easy to measure. In order to set down the milestones to be targeted by stakeholders, IMO has formulated the STCW Convention and Code to secure minimum standards for seafarers. In this regard, the WMU and IMLI have been contributing from the academic side. Other than the formal international organizations, the IAMU has been acting as the coordinating association of the maritime universities and institutions around the world. Furthermore, the newly formulated International Mermaid Congress is willing to collaborate with the seafarers' society from the student perspective. At the Manila Conference of STCW20 I 0, Japan addressed the role of the WMU and IMLI in promoting enhanced maritime standards. And then at MSC88 of the IMO, the safety culture of an organization is defined as the product of individual and group values, attitudes, perceptions, competencies, and patterns of behavior that determine the commitment to, and the style and proficiency of, an organization's health and safety management. Of course, this safety culture not only affects the education and training, but also for the organizations concerned; however this concept is very important to the process of education and training.
